Directions
- Cook the Orzo:
- In a large pot, melt the butter over medium heat. Add minced garlic and sauté until fragrant, about 1 minute.
- Add the orzo and stir to coat with the butter and garlic mixture.
- Add Broth and Broccoli:
- Pour in the vegetable or chicken broth and bring to a boil.
- Once boiling, reduce the heat to a simmer and add the broccoli florets.
- Cook for about 8-10 minutes, or until the orzo is tender and the liquid is mostly absorbed.
- Mix in Cheese and Cream:
- Stir in the heavy cream and grated cheddar cheese until the cheese is melted and the mixture is creamy.
- Season with salt and pepper to taste.
- Serve:
- Serve hot, garnished with additional cheese or fresh herbs if desired.
